Water-based Lubricant:
... the most common form of personal lubricant or sex lube available today, water-based lubricants are safe to use with latex products like condoms and dental dams. Our most popular water-based lubricants are Astroglide, and Probe Liquid Silk.

Water-based lubricants contain purified water, long-chain polymers, glycerin, and preservatives. Women who are prone to yeast infections should choose a non-glycerin water-based lube.
